Sean Cannon
Sean Cannon is a Peabody Award-winning podcast producer and journalist. His work has also been published by Esquire, Vice, NPR, and others.
Page: 1
Sean Cannon is a Peabody Award-winning podcast producer and journalist. His work has also been published by Esquire, Vice, NPR, and others.